WebKing's Lock is just downstream from the northernmost point on the River Thames. Unlike many of the other locks, it is in open country on the southern bank of the river, north of Oxford in Oxfordshire. It is 4.37 km (2.72 mi) downstream from Eynsham Lock 1.81 km (1.12 mi) upstream from Godstow Lock. Originally this was a flash lock, or staunch ... WebCamping. There is a campsite at Eynsham Lock at Swinford Bridge, Eynsham, OX29 4BY. Telephone: 01865 881324. Did you know? Swinford is so named because it was an ancient crossing for pigs (swine ford). … WebJust past the bridge the path soon arrives at Eynsham Lock - another well kept lock with plenty of picnic and bench seats. ... The lock's gardens have several small individual patches of shrub surrounded grassy areas which can be used for camping. Cross over the lock and if you take the path on the left you can walk along to take another look ...
